Changeset 111892 in spip-zone


Ignore:
Timestamp:
Oct 7, 2018, 4:26:50 PM (14 months ago)
Author:
jluc@…
Message:

oups, break 2, pas break + commentaires sur autres break et continue 2 etc

Location:
_plugins_/cachelab/trunk
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/cachelab/trunk/inc/cachelab.php

    r111890 r111892  
    145145                                foreach ($chemins as $unchemin)
    146146                                        if ($unchemin and (strpos ($cle, $unchemin) !== false))
    147                                                 break;
    148                                 continue 2;
     147                                                break 2;        // trouvé : sort du foreach et du switch et poursuit le test des autres conditions
     148                                continue 2;      // échec : passe à la $cle suivante
    149149                        case 'regexp' :
    150150                                if ($chemin and ($danslechemin = preg_match(",$chemin,i", $cle)))
    151                                         break;
    152                                 continue 2;
     151                                        break;  // trouvé : poursuit le test des autres conditions
     152                                continue 2;     // échec : passe à la clé suivante
    153153                        default :
    154154                                die("Méthode '$methode_chemin' pas prévue pour le filtrage par le chemin");
    155155                        };
    156156                }
    157 
    158157                // récupérer le contenu du cache
    159158                if (($cle_objet and $id_objet) or $morefunc) {
  • _plugins_/cachelab/trunk/paquet.xml

    r111890 r111892  
    22        prefix="cachelab"
    33        categorie="outil"
    4         version="0.0.6"
     4        version="0.0.7"
    55        etat="dev"
    66        compatibilite="[3.0.0;3.2.*]"
Note: See TracChangeset for help on using the changeset viewer.